The commodity market has been on a rollercoaster ride in recent years, with prices fluctuating wildly due to various factors such as supply and demand imbalances, global economic trends, and geopolitical events. Despite these challenges, Morgan Stanley's recent report suggests that the commodity market is poised for a rebound in 2026, driven by several key trends.

Rising Demand for Sustainable Energy Sources

The global shift towards renewable energy sources is expected to drive up demand for commodities such as lithium, cobalt, and nickel, which are crucial for the production of electric vehicle batteries and other clean energy technologies. As governments and corporations continue to invest in sustainable energy solutions, the demand for these commodities is likely to increase, leading to higher prices.

Growing Demand from Emerging Markets

Emerging markets, particularly in Asia and Africa, are expected to drive growth in commodity demand in the coming years. As these economies continue to industrialize and urbanize, their demand for commodities such as copper, iron ore, and coal is likely to increase, leading to higher prices.

Supply Chain Disruptions

Supply chain disruptions, particularly in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ic, have had a significant impact on commodity prices. However, as the global economy continues to recover, these disruptions are expected to ease, leading to increased commodity supply and lower prices.
